Timba Population - Mahesana, Gujarat

Timba is a large village located in Satlasana Taluka of Mahesana district, Gujarat with total 603 families residing. The Timba village has population of 3307 of which 1707 are males while 1600 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Timba village population of children with age 0-6 is 497 which makes up 15.03 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Timba village is 937 which is higher than Gujarat state average of 919. Child Sex Ratio for the Timba as per census is 904, higher than Gujarat average of 890.

Timba village has lower literacy rate compared to Gujarat. In 2011, literacy rate of Timba village was 74.38 % compared to 78.03 % of Gujarat. In Timba Male literacy stands at 89.83 % while female literacy rate was 57.99 %.

Caste Factor

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 0.24 % of total population in Timba village. The village Timba curr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Timba village out of total population, 1210 were engaged in work activities. 75.95 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 24.05 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 1210 workers engaged in Main Work, 471 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 76 were Agricultural labourer.
